Mike claims that (2^3)^5= 2^15. Sarah claims that (2^3)^5= 2^8. Who is correct? Explain your reasoning.
Mike is correct, because the rules for powers and exponentiation say that when you elevate a certain base which is already being elevated to a certain power, the powers multiply.
This means that:
[tex] {( {a}^{b} )}^{c} = {a}^{bc} [/tex]
Or, using your example:
[tex] {( {2}^{3} )}^{5} = {2}^{3 \times 5 } = {2}^{15} [/tex]
the height of both oblique and right prisms is ALWAYS
A) the perpendicular distance between the bases
B) the length of a lateral edge
C) longer than the altitude of the prism
D) drawn vertically
Answer:
Option A is correct.
The height of both oblique and right prisms is ALWAYS the perpendicular distance between the bases.
Step-by-step explanation:
Prisms are 3-D shapes that have two parallel faces (called bases) separated at some distance apart (the height of the prism) with the lateral face in between the two parallel bases.
For right prisms, the lateral face is a rectangle while it is a parallelogram for oblique prisms.
The height of a prism is the perpendicular distance between the two bases. In a right prism, the height is a lateral edge as this edge is equal to the perpendicular distance between the two bases.
In the case of the oblique prism, the height is the shortest line segment between the extended bases, the perpendicular distance between the two bases.
So, the height isn't always a length of a lateral edge, isn't always longer than the altitude of the prism and isn't always drawn vertically as the prism sometimes is pictured not resting on its bases, leading to the height drawn horizontally.
So, only option A is totally correct.

Stephanie wants to check if the top of a side table she saw for sale is perfectly rectangular. She measured the dimensions of the table and found the following:
Length of table: 15 inches
Width of table: 7.5 inches
Diagonal length of table: 17 inches Is the table perfectly rectangular?
Using the Pythagorean theorem to check for a right angle, Stephanie's table measurements of 15 inches by 7.5 inches with a diagonal of 17 inches do not satisfy the theorem. Hence, the table is not perfectly rectangular.
To determine if Stephanie’s table is perfectly rectangular, we can apply the Pythagorean theorem, which states that in a right-angled triangle, the square of the length of the hypotenuse (the side opposite the right angle) is equal to the sum of the squares of the lengths of the other two sides. If the table is perfectly rectangular, the diagonal should be the hypotenuse of a right triangle formed by the length and width of the table.
The formula for the Pythagorean theorem is “a2 + b2 = c2”, where c is the hypotenuse, and a and b are the other two sides of the triangle. For Stephanie’s table: Length (“a”) = 15 inches, Width (“b”) = 7.5 inches, and Diagonal length (“c”) = 17 inches.
Let’s calculate it:
a^2 = 15^2 = 225
b^2 = 7.5^2 = 56.25
c^2 = 17^2 = 289
Add a2 and b2 together:
225 + 56.25 = 281.25
Since 281.25 is not equal to 289, the table is not perfectly rectangular because the measurements do not satisfy the Pythagorean theorem.

The lifespans of lizards in a particular zoo are normally distributed. The average lizard lives 3.1 years; the standard deviation is 0.6 years. Use the empirical rule (68-95-99.7%) to estimate the probability of a lizard living longer than 2.5 years.
(Please help!!)
Answer:
84%
Step-by-step explanation:
Using the formula of z=(x-mean)/standard deviation. You get a z score of -1. Given the Empirival rule, 68% of all the values fall within 1 standard deviation. So the remaining 32% of values fall outside of this range. Since we have a negative 1, we only care about the lower half or 16%. In context of the problem this means that 16% of the all lizards live less than 2.5 years, so since the questions asks the opposite, we just subtract that value from 100%. 100-16=84

Suppose you want to fly for a party. Three rolls of streamers and 15 party hats cost $30. Larry, you've got two rolls of streamers in for a party hats for $11. How much did each role of streamers cost? How much did each party hat cost? Suppose you want to fly for a party. Three rolls of streamers and 15 party hats cost $30. Where, you bought two rolls of streamers and four party hats for $11. How much did each role of streamers cost? How much did each party hat cost?
Answer:
Each steamer costs $2.5 and each party hat costs $1.5
Step-by-step explanation:
Let the cost of 1 steamer =x
Let the cost of 1 party hat =y
Three rolls of streamers and 15 party hats cost $30
3x+15y=30Two rolls of streamers and four party hats for $11.
2x+4y=11We solve the two equations simultaneously.
Multiply equation 1 by 2 and equation 2 by 3
6x+30y=60
6x+12y=33
Suntract
18y=27
y=1.5
From 6x+30y=60
6x+30(1.5)=60
6x+45=60
6x=60-45=15
x=2.5
Since x=2.5 and y=1.5
Each steamer costs $2.5 and each party hat costs $1.5
